Output 2630d3aa77eaf97a30fbef651105cee174b3b81bceab2cfec4e119fdacbd52b3:0

value
6380000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 886754917c7d55bb0229bec875c50d7a672ae2f1 OP_EQUALVERIFY OP_CHECKSIG
address
1DSEgcDX19deQ8DHGofeH2XFS5pp1EbhwW
transaction
2630d3aa77eaf97a30fbef651105cee174b3b81bceab2cfec4e119fdacbd52b3
confirmations
518899
spent
true